# logtail CLI — Support Quick Reference

Use `logtail` to stream service logs from the Kestrel data stores without shell access.

Common commands:

- `logtail follow orders-api` — live tail
- `logtail grep payments --since 1h` — filtered search
- `logtail dump checkout --last 500` — export recent lines

Runs on the support bastion only. Requests are read-only; no retention changes possible.

If the tool reports a store lookup failure, point it at the metadata database directly using the connection string below.

warehouse DSN: mongodb://istix_svc:RCv8jf1@db-c640.nelvrocloud.example:5432/fenmir

### Capacity Note: Peregrine API N+1 Fix

Welcome aboard. Last quarter we eliminated the N+1 query pattern in the Peregrine GraphQL layer by introducing a batching dataloader in front of the orders database. Database round trips dropped by roughly 85%, but the batching window and cache sizes now dominate tail latency, so don't tweak them casually. When provisioning new environments, start from the constants below and adjust only after load testing.

tuning constants:
THRESHOLDS = {
    "quenir": 405,
    "pelius": 39,
    "pelix": 636,
    "wenion": 152,
    "quenael": 242,
    "eliox": 621,
    "wenys": 342,
}

Plugins built on the Kindlecore runtime don't need a restart to pick up config changes. Call the reload endpoint and Kindlecore will re-read your plugin's manifest, validate it, and hot-swap settings in place—active requests finish on the old config, new ones get the fresh one. Validation failures leave the running config untouched, so reloads are safe to spam. The reload endpoint authenticates with the internal key below.

API key for kahop-fawip: qvz23-AHYlCVCi2JKvw2xa3Qz34iE

- [ ] **Returned demo units — Calverden off-site run.** Collect all six Quillstone demo tablets from the Calverden showroom floor, verify each against the loan manifest, and confirm the chargers and styluses are bagged separately. Note any screen damage on the condition sheet before packing; units travel in the padded crate, not loose. Once the manifest is countersigned, the courier must observe the confidential hand-over instruction stated directly below.

dispatch memo: the sorius tamius courier leaves the praeth ledger at gate 4873 under passcode 928014